Newark. Here is an original photo that I took of a Pennsylvania Railroad train near Newark, Delaware, on 27 March 1965. Shown here is PRR engine #4916, a GG-1 built in Juniata during June of 1942. It will soon arrive in Wilmington on its way North to Philadelphia and New York City with a 15-car passenger train. Although not discernable in this photo, #4916 was painted red at the time. The time is 4:04 P.M. (The highway bridge is marked "SR 31703.")
